Quite literally everything you said in this post is wrong. Packet headers are stripped and reapplied every single time a packet passes through a new device, it's not "unpacked" ever that doesn't even make sense. It's not like a zip file dude.

If I go to FBI.com while VPN'd in they have absolutely NO WAY to find my local internet connection. To the FBI.com webservers, my traffic originates from whatever internet connection I'm tunneling fbi.com traffic to while connected to a VPN.

Can they track you down? Sure. By going to the VPN termination point and getting connection logs and what not from the source. Good luck getting that info if you're P99 admins and you can't threaten to put people in the clink.
